我在 sitecore (6) 中使用调试设备,当 URL 附加了某个查询字符串(激活设备)时,它将输出页面的“开发人员”视图。在页面上,我有项目名称、模板、分支主、工作流信息等。
我想使用 xsl 渲染列出项目上的所有字段 - 最好不包括隐藏的 (__) 字段,但它们是否存在并不重要。
我试过了:
<xsl:for-each select="$sc_item/fields/field">
但这仅列出了每个项目的五个字段:
- __创建
- __修订
- __更新
- __更新者
- __锁
sitecore 文档说使用 sc 功能来访问字段值,但我需要先获取字段名称。
非常感谢任何帮助!
[编辑] 找到了解决方案 - 如果字段为空,则字段不会在项目 xml 中列出!